0

CJK 文字を MYSQL DB に保存する際に問題が発生し、DB に疑問符が表示されます。テキスト ファイルに書き込んでクライアント入力をテストしましたが、問題ないようです。問題はサーバーにあり、おそらく Windows の問題であると予想されます。誰でもこれを手伝ってもらえますか?

私の文字セット変数は次のとおりです。

+--------------------------+----------------------------------------+
| Variable_name            | Value                                  |
+--------------------------+----------------------------------------+
| character_set_client     | utf8                                   |
| character_set_connection | utf8                                   |
| character_set_database   | latin1                                 |
| character_set_filesystem | binary                                 |
| character_set_results    | utf8                                   |
| character_set_server     | latin1                                 |
| character_set_system     | utf8                                   |
+--------------------------+----------------------------------------+
4

1 に答える 1

0

Collat​​ion を Latin1 から UTF8 に変更するためにデータベース テーブルを変更しましたが、既存のエンコーディングは変更されませんでした。テーブル データを編集し、必要なすべての列を Latin1 から UTF8 に変更する必要がありました。CJK として保存できるようになりました。

于 2013-03-05T12:33:13.477 に答える